ResumoThis biographical piece examines the life and work of the inventive researcher, memory maker, and electrical engineer par excellence, Frederic C. Williams and Jacques Vaucanson, who made a significant contribution to the development of the textile industry in the 18th century. Recent research by a local Lyons historian has unearthed Jacquard's true identity as Joseph Marie Charles, together with a welter of new information about this mysterious but influential figure who developed punched-card looms.
